Cloud Computing for SMBs: Cost Savings and Enhanced Productivity

For small and medium-sized businesses (SMBs), adopting cloud computing can be a game-changer, offering significant cost savings and boosting productivity. Legacy IT infrastructure often demands hefty upfront investments in hardware, software, and maintenance. Cloud computing eliminates these expenses by providing access to resources on demand, paying only for what you use. This flexible model allows SMBs to scale their resources up or down as needed, ensuring optimal cost management. Moreover, cloud-based applications and services are typically more optimized, leading to increased productivity across departments.

The benefits of cloud computing extend beyond cost savings and enhanced productivity. SMBs can also enjoy improved collaboration, data security, and disaster recovery capabilities. Cloud platforms facilitate seamless collaboration among employees, regardless of their location. Data stored in the cloud is typically protected by robust security measures, minimizing the risk of breaches and ensuring business continuity. Additionally, cloud services often provide automatic backups and disaster recovery options, safeguarding valuable data against unforeseen events.
